## Setting up the environment (Windows) 1. Run `python setup_venv.py` to create the virtual environment and install dependencies. 2. To activate the virtual environment, run `activate_venv` in the Windows Terminal. 3. To deactivate the virtual environment, simply type `deactivate`. ## Running the code (Any) 1. Run telegram_inference_bot.py after entering the environment 2. now we're cooking with gas! ## Tools Overview The `tools` directory contains essential utilities that extend the capabilities of the main application. Below are key Python files and their roles: 1. **tools/base_tool.py**: - **Purpose**: Serves as an abstract base class for other tools. - **Core Methods**: `get_functions()`: Abstract method to list available functions. `execute(function_name, **kwargs)`: Abstract method to execute a specified function with given arguments.
